Transparency in fire protection

The "Teckentrup GL" all-glass fire protection door is both aesthetic and functional, with maximum transparency. The T-30 element is now also available as a double-leaf version for wide passageways. Elegant stainless steel fittings complete the delicate look of the frameless design. With this optical restraint, the door blends easily into the room design leaving all options open for the exclusive interior décor.
To meet the growing demands on exclusive object architecture, even for fire protection products, the door manufacturer Teckentrup (Verl) have developed the smoke-proof T30 fire protection glass door "Teckentrup GL" as a frameless design with maximum transparency. Both the single- and double-leaf versions have been tested according to EN 1634-1.

Elegance in fire protection

The all-glass element opens up new possibilities for a very delicate, transparent and restrained architectural language. Its design-oriented details contribute significantly to its elegance: 3D special hinges, a special lock with a modern rotary handle fitting and the high-quality slide-rail door closer, each in stainless steel, underline the simple design of the door leaf, which is only 27 millimetres thick. Upon request, each door handle can be selected with fire safety approval instead of the standard design. This is particularly interesting for properties that have been planned in a unified design language. "With this door you can arrange room experiences where the element itself is hardly noticeable – passages appear open – the door is completely transparent, allowing a view through the entire inner door frame area. Nevertheless, the fire safety requirements are met", says Ingo Hahn, fire protection expert at Teckentrup of this feature. Optionally, with glued decorative films or individual screen printing in the inside of the pane, you can also design this transparency.

A retractable bottom seal ensures smoke protection. Optional extras such as panic function or door operator further expand the range of functional options. The door fits perfectly with any architectural style – whether it be masonry, concrete, aerated concrete or lightweight studded walls. Corner, counter, closed or block frames offer an optimal solution for every architectural situation.
